About Me

Hi! I am Subrata Ghosh a Your Expertise

Experienced Full-Stack Web Developer with over 9 years of expertise in building and maintaining high-performance web applications. Proficient in both front-end and back-end development, with a strong focus on scalable, secure solutions. Adept at working within Agile methodologies, delivering high-quality software in collaborative, fast-paced environments. Skilled in designing RESTful services, integrating databases, and implementing real-time data streaming. Passionate about clean code, user-friendly design, and continuously improving software performance to meet business and technical needs.

Website : www.subrataghosh.in

Degree : B.Tech.

Email : subrata.ghosh.ece@gmail.com

Location : Kolkata, India

Phone : +91 8240853738

Skills

Java

NodeJS

React

JavaScript

jQuery

HTML5

CSS3

Bootstrap

Kafka

Snaplogic

SQL

NoSQL

Apache Tomcat

AWS

GCP

Docker

Git

Ubuntu

Work Experience

Dec, 2016 to Present

TwoPiRadian Infotech Pvt Ltd

Senior Software Engineer
  • Developed full-stack enterprise web applications using Java, JavaScript, and TypeScript, leveraging Spring MVC and Spring Boot to create high-performance, secure, and scalable back-end architectures.
  • Developed RESTful APIs and microservices for distributed systems using Node.js, Express, and Apache Kafka for real-time data streaming and inter-service communication.
  • Engineered front-end solutions with React and AngularJS, creating dynamic, responsive user interfaces and enhancing client-side performance with HTML5, CSS3, and JavaScript.
  • Built customizable widgets to enhance user interface flexibility and improve the user experience, enabling personalized data views and interactions.
  • Implemented interactive graphs using JavaScript libraries to visualize complex data sets, improving decision-making and data analysis capabilities for end-users.
  • Integrated Snaplogic for ETL development, automating data pipelines and orchestrating seamless data flow between systems, including SQL databases and MongoDB.
  • Designed and optimized complex queries for SQL and MongoDB, ensuring efficient data storage, retrieval, and manipulation to support high-traffic web applications.
  • Implemented stream processing and real-time analytics using Apache Kafka, improving data consistency and scalability for critical business operations.
  • Collaborated with cross-functional teams including QA, DevOps, and product management to ensure seamless integration and deployment of software components.
  • Mentored junior developers, leading code reviews and fostering a collaborative development environment focused on high-quality, efficient coding standards.
Feb, 2015 to Nov, 2016

Keeves Technologies Private Limited

Software Engineer
  • Developed and maintained web applications using Java and JavaScript to optimize logistics operations and improve user experience.
  • Implemented dynamic and interactive features using jQuery, enhancing responsiveness and usability of the web interfaces.
  • Collaborated with UI/UX designers to create mobile-responsive and cross-browser compatible layouts using HTML5 and CSS3.
  • Integrated third-party APIs to streamline real-time data exchange between the logistics platform and external systems.
  • Wrote JUnit Test Cases and performed Sanity Testing.
  • Optimized performance by refactoring front-end code, reducing page load times, and improving overall application speed.
  • Worked closely with the QA team to troubleshoot and resolve issues, ensuring smooth deployment and stable production releases.

Education

2011 to 2015

Bachelor of Technology in Electronics & Communication Engineering

In 2015, I graduated from Swami Vivekananda Institute of Science and Technology with a degree in Electronics & Communication Engineering.

2004 to 2011

Higher Secondary & Secondary School Certificate

In 2011 I passed Higher Secondary Exam from Science Group. My school name was Jadavpur Baghajatin High School.